summ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Ivan Komissarov <abbapoh@gmail.com>2021-10-11 20:46:56 +0300
committerIvan Komissarov <ABBAPOH@gmail.com>2021-10-12 10:32:14 +0000
commit2d50ed99524d9d9144a01be810ba3ecccad76a5f (patch)
tree529fcdb5a0298b196a48e77e31e6e3ab40b817fa
parentece18e293e7bb245f75909d04c7a45052004e9c2 (diff)
downloadqbs-2d50ed99524d9d9144a01be810ba3ecccad76a5f.tar.gz
Don't use std::filesystem with mingw
...in CMake and QMake builds Change-Id: I423f1451461288c26db56079129e24c6b3d36e72 Reviewed-by: Christian Stenger <christian.stenger@qt.io>
-rw-r--r--src/lib/pkgconfig/CMakeLists.txt2
-rw-r--r--src/lib/pkgconfig/pkgconfig.pro2
2 files changed, 2 insertions, 2 deletions
diff --git a/src/lib/pkgconfig/CMakeLists.txt b/src/lib/pkgconfig/CMakeLists.txt
index a39ee5564..3ab12e94e 100644
--- a/src/lib/pkgconfig/CMakeLists.txt
+++ b/src/lib/pkgconfig/CMakeLists.txt
@@ -8,7 +8,7 @@ set(SOURCES
)
list_transform_prepend(SOLUTION_SOURCES solution/)
-if(APPLE)
+if(APPLE OR MINGW)
set(HAS_STD_FILESYSTEM "0")
else()
set(HAS_STD_FILESYSTEM "1")
diff --git a/src/lib/pkgconfig/pkgconfig.pro b/src/lib/pkgconfig/pkgconfig.pro
index 3e86d59b1..14b9b2c5d 100644
--- a/src/lib/pkgconfig/pkgconfig.pro
+++ b/src/lib/pkgconfig/pkgconfig.pro
@@ -6,7 +6,7 @@ DEFINES += \
PKG_CONFIG_SYSTEM_LIBRARY_PATH=\\\"/usr/$${QBS_LIBRARY_DIRNAME}/\\\" \
QBS_PC_WITH_QT_SUPPORT=1
-macos {
+macos|win32-g++ {
DEFINES += HAS_STD_FILESYSTEM=0
} else {
DEFINES += HAS_STD_FILESYSTEM=1